Artificial Intelligence in India: India and Artificial Intelligence (AI) Technology?

India has been making significant strides in the field of Artificial Intelligence (AI) technology, with various initiatives and investments aimed at harnessing the potential of AI for the nation's development. Here are some key points related to India and AI technology:

  • In March 2024, India announced a $1.2 billion investment in AI projects, reflecting the country's commitment to advancing AI innovation. The Indian AI market is projected to grow at an annual rate of 25-35% between 2024 and 2027, reaching a value of $17 billion.
  • India's approach to AI technology has focused on democratizing access to promote innovation and prevent monopolies. This approach aims to ensure that the benefits of AI are accessible to a wide range of individuals and organizations.
  • Prime Minister Narendra Modi has emphasized the importance of integrating AI into various sectors, including education, health, and agriculture. He has also highlighted the potential of AI for addressing challenges such as deepfake technology and digital divide.
  • India has been actively working on developing AI-based solutions for social issues, such as empowering women with technology. Initiatives like the 'Namo Drone Didi' scheme aim to promote technology adoption among women and provide new opportunities.
  • The 2023 G20 Summit saw the integration of AI in governance, with AI-powered translation being used to bridge language barriers during the event. This demonstrates the potential of AI to transform various aspects of society and governance.

In summary, India's efforts in AI technology are geared towards fostering innovation, addressing societal challenges, and promoting inclusive development. The country is well-positioned to capitalize on the potential of AI to drive economic growth and improve the quality of life for its citizens.

The National Strategy for Artificial Intelligence (AI), developed by NITI Aayog, is a comprehensive framework designed to guide India's approach to AI development and deployment. The strategy identifies key sectors where AI can make a significant impact, outlines opportunities and challenges, and provides recommendations for responsible AI adoption. Some of the key highlights from the strategy include:

Focus Areas and Application Sectors

  • Healthcare: AI-driven solutions for diagnostics, treatment, and patient monitoring.
  • Agriculture: Precision farming, crop health monitoring, and resource optimization.
  • Education: Personalized learning, intelligent tutoring systems, and educational content creation.
  • Smart Cities and Infrastructure: AI-enabled urban planning, transportation management, and smart grid systems.
  • Smart Mobility and Transportation: Autonomous vehicles, traffic management, and route optimization.

Opportunities and Challenges

  • Opportunities: Economic growth, improved quality of life, efficient public service delivery, and enhanced innovation capabilities.
  • Challenges: Lack of skilled workforce, insufficient infrastructure, ethical concerns, and privacy issues.

Key Recommendations

  • Establishing a National AI Council and Inter-Ministerial Coordination Body to oversee AI-related initiatives.
  • Developing large-scale AI infrastructure and promoting public-private partnerships.
  • Enhancing research and innovation in AI, including the development of a National AI Research Program.
  • Strengthening AI education and skill development through collaboration with industry and academia.
  • Establishing an ethical framework for AI development and deployment, focusing on fairness, transparency, and privacy.

The National Strategy for Artificial Intelligence aims to position India as a global leader in AI innovation while ensuring responsible and inclusive development. By addressing the challenges and capitalizing on the opportunities presented by AI, India can harness the technology's potential to drive socio-economic growth and improve the quality of life for its citizens.

The webpage provided by the Office of the Principal Scientific Adviser (PSA) to the Government of India outlines the government's commitment to harnessing the potential of Artificial Intelligence (AI) for social good. The webpage highlights several key initiatives aimed at advancing AI research, innovation, and deployment in various sectors:

Responsible AI for Social Empowerment (RAISE)

RAISE is a platform to promote responsible AI development and deployment, emphasizing ethics, fairness, and transparency. The initiative includes the RAISE National AI Strategy and the establishment of a National AI Portal to facilitate collaboration and knowledge-sharing.

National Mission on Interdisciplinary Cyber-Physical Systems (NM-ICPS)

NM-ICPS aims to promote interdisciplinary research and innovation in AI and related technologies, focusing on areas such as healthcare, agriculture, transportation, and smart cities. The mission includes the establishment of Technology Innovation Hubs and Sectoral Application Hubs for capacity-building and technology translation.

Artificial Intelligence for Advancements in Scientific Discoveries (AI-X)

AI-X is a platform for researchers to collaborate and share ideas, focusing on leveraging AI for scientific discoveries in various domains. The platform aims to address societal challenges and contribute to sustainable development goals.

National Alliance of Women Scientists for India’s Self-reliance and Sustainability (NARI SHAKTI)

This initiative aims to empower women scientists and promote gender equity in science, technology, engineering, and mathematics (STEM) fields. NARI SHAKTI seeks to foster interdisciplinary research and entrepreneurship opportunities for women scientists, including AI-related domains.

Through these initiatives, the Indian government seeks to create a robust AI ecosystem that addresses national priorities and contributes to social empowerment. The focus on responsible AI development, interdisciplinary research, and gender equity reflects the government's commitment to leveraging AI for inclusive and sustainable growth.
